
The fan-made Mario Kart 64 – Amped Up mod has just received a significant update, bringing it to version 3.02. This release addresses a wide range of player-reported issues while polishing up the experience even further.
Version 3.02 includes fixes for elimination mode bugs, balloon race detection, and object collision handling, as well as visual improvements such as higher-quality textures and better particle rendering at 60 FPS. Item effects, including Lightning and Starman, have also been rebalanced to work more consistently, and several track-specific glitches have been ironed out.
